Chubb Fire & Security is seeking an experienced Security Service Engineer based in London. Responsibilities include servicing multi-disciplined systems like CCTV and Intruder Detection while travelling throughout defined areas.

Candidates should possess a relevant education or demonstrate technical knowledge, alongside strong IT and customer service skills.

The role offers a competitive salary of up to £42,000 with potential OTE of £55,000, and various benefits including:

  • 25 days holiday
  • Company pension
  • Training opportunities

How to prepare for a job interview at chubb fire & security

Know Your Tech

Make sure you brush up on your technical knowledge related to CCTV and access control systems. Be prepared to discuss specific technologies you've worked with and how you've solved problems in the past.

Show Off Your Customer Service Skills

Since this role involves interacting with clients, think of examples where you've provided excellent customer service. Highlight how you handled difficult situations or went above and beyond to meet a client's needs.

Research Chubb Fire & Security

Familiarise yourself with Chubb's services and values. Understanding their approach to security solutions will help you tailor your answers and show that you're genuinely interested in the company.

Prepare Questions

Have a few thoughtful questions ready to ask at the end of the interview. This shows your enthusiasm for the role and hel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
